Summary

TLDRJack Ma reflects on his entrepreneurial journey, recalling how he started Alibaba in 1994 when no one believed the internet would be impactful. He emphasizes being optimistic, ready to learn, and never giving up as keys to success. Ma notes that opportunities come from solving people's complaints, and successful people like Bill Gates focus on helping others. He encourages young people to pursue their dreams with passion, and highlights how Alibaba invests in youth to enable creativity and problem-solving.

Q & A

  • What year did Jack Ma first propose the idea of the internet and how did people respond?

    -In 1994, Jack Ma proposed the idea of doing something with the internet. 23 people were against it, thinking it was a stupid idea since they had never heard of the internet and Jack Ma had little computer experience.

  • What motivated Jack Ma to pursue the internet business idea even though he lacked experience?

    -Jack Ma wanted to find a job but could not find a good one, so he decided to start his own internet business.

  • What does Jack Ma think is more important than a person's educational qualifications?

    -Jack Ma believes a person's passion, willingness to learn, and ability to prove in the real world what they have learned is more important than their degrees.

  • What is Jack Ma's advice for finding opportunities?

    -Jack Ma believes opportunities lie in places where people complain. If you can solve people's complaints, then there are opportunities.

  • What problem did Jack Ma identify and solve with Alibaba?

    -Many small businesses in China wanted to sell goods abroad but struggled with trade shows, visas, money and relationships. Jack Ma created Alibaba as an online platform to help small businesses with international trade.

  • What does Jack Ma prioritize when looking for young talent?

    -Jack Ma looks for passion, eagerness to learn, and persistence in young talent rather than focusing on their academic qualifications.

  • Why does Jack Ma advise working for yourself?

    -Jack Ma believes that if you work for yourself but focus on helping others and society, then you will find success and happiness.

  • What common trait does Jack Ma observe in successful people like Bill Gates?

    -Jack Ma notes that very successful people like Bill Gates are always optimistic for the future and focus on solving problems for others rather than complaining.

  • How does Alibaba invest in young people?

    -Alibaba puts 0.3% of its total revenue towards initiatives that encourage and enable young people to find creative solutions to problems.

  • What is Jack Ma's advice for achieving success?

    -Jack Ma advises that you must believe in your dreams even when others don't, and work tirelessly with your team to make them a reality.
